| Medals |
Meritorious Service Medal 'For good work and devotion to duty during the period from 23rd September 1917 to 24th February 1918. While in Ypres Sector this NCO has had charge of Sections repairing roads and digging communication trenches and although his party have been heavily shelled on many occasions he has always kept his men together and completed his task before leaving the job. His high sense of duty has been a great incentive to all the men in his platoon.'
